Thierry Thomas 35faa6ff2d Don't depend on acroread-5, because it is forbidden.
Note: acroread-5 was used to provide the font Symbol, which is not
installed by acroread-7, then users will get messages from mozilla
complaining that there's no Symbol font; anyway, the MathML pages
should be displayed correctly, because the missing characters can be
found in the other fonts.
